We think the answer is "ACERBIC" which means:
- adjective satellite
- • Sour or bitter in taste
- • Harsh or corrosive in tone adjective
- • Tasting sour or bitter.
- • Sharp, harsh, biting.
An example sentence would be:
- • "Her acerbic wit made her a popular stand-up comedian."
- • "The critic's acerbic review of the movie was scathing."
